Job Description:

SourcePro Search has an experienced Senior Paralegal (Litigation) for our top ranked law firm client to be based out of their New York office. What You'll Do:

  • Perform work in an efficient and cost-effective manner so as to permit the Firm to reasonably collect fees for such work;
  • Meet expectations of billable hours target of 1,725 (unless otherwise specified);
  • Perform daily case management tasks, including organizing and saving key case correspondence, pleadings, discovery, expert materials, and client documents;
  • Assist attorney team with organization and maintenance of case documents, and routine monitoring of case dockets and patent activity;
  • Assist with factual research in internal and external databases and coordinate with research services staff; Assist with deposition, hearing and trial preparation;
  • Coordinate with internal resources and outside vendor services;
  • Work overtime as required; and Handle additional projects as assigned.
What You'll Bring:
  • 5+ years of Litigation Paralegal experience (Litigation experience required);
  • ABA-approved Paralegal Certificate (preferred);
  • Bachelor's Degree (preferred);
  • Fundamental proficiency and understanding of the lifecycle of a litigation and working knowledge of key documents related to a litigation including, but not limited to, case correspondence, pleadings, discovery, depositions, expert discovery, trial and appellate documents;
  • Advanced proficiency in software including, but not limited to, MS Outlook, MS Word, MS Excel and Acrobat Adobe; Fundamental proficiency in software including, but not limited to, MS PowerPoint, LiveNote, Case Notebook, Relativity and FTP software (FileZilla);
  • Fundamental proficiency in online research and internet search resources (Lexis Nexis/Westlaw);
  • The ability to work independently with minimal supervision and to manage competing deadlines and assignments;
  • Fundamental knowledge of Litigation practice-area-specific procedures and terminology;
  • Fundamental to Advanced knowledge of relevant jurisdictional/court/agency processes and procedures, including knowledge of Federal court practices, local rules and deadlines;
  • Fundamental knowledge of timekeeping and expense reporting applications.
